Title :
Effects of frequency spreads on beam breakup instabilities in linear accelerators
Author :
Colombant, D.G. ; Lau, Y.Y.
Author_Institution :
US Naval Res. Lab., Washington, DC, USA
Abstract :
Structure mode frequency spreads are shown to have a rather different influence on beam breakup growths than betatron frequency spreads. Analytic and numerical studies show that a finite spread in the breakup mode frequency leads to an algebraic decay of the beam breakup instabilities even if the quality factor Q→∞. Asymptotic formulas and the time scale for this phase mixing to occur are presented. Effects of stagger tuning are examined numerically
